JetBrains 近日发布了 2017 开发者生态报告,该报告包含开发人员对 11 种编程语言以及数据库和团队工具的偏好。之前已经发过 Java 的调查结果,这次来看看 PHP 的情况。(其他语言将不再逐一发布,请自行前往查看)
在版本使用的选择上,PHP 7 和 PHP 5.6 平分秋色,分别占 41% 和 42% ,随着版本的迭代,后续会有越来越多的开发者往 PHP 7 迁移。
Laravel 仍然是 PHP 开发者最常使用的框架,接下来是 WordPress 和 Symfony 。Phalcon 的得票率有点出乎意料,仅有 3% 。
大家喜闻乐见的 IDE 之战的胜者是 JetBrains 旗下的 PhpStorm 。最受欢迎的编辑器是 Sublime Text ,然后依次是 Notepad++ 、VIM 、Atom 。微软的 VS Code 排名靠后。
在测试框架的选择上,PHPUnit 以远高于对手的票数拔得头筹。
此外,还有 96% 的 PHP 开发人员选择 MySQL 作为他们的数据库,54% 的使用 Xdebug 进行调试。
>>>【评论有礼】7月10日-31日在下方评论资讯,即有机会获得 9 活跃积分和开源中国实物周边。活动详情
引用来自“李根乐斗士”的评论
ThinkPHP 是在中国使用的最多,外国人都不知道有这个框架的存在!所以没有排名了。。。引用来自“vergil1989”的评论
不知道你这个中国使用的最多是多哪里来的,干了这么多公司,大的小的都有,就是没见过用ThinkPHP的,你自己喜欢可以,你周边的朋友喜欢也没问题,但是请你把眼睛放远一点看看,不要太局限。没想到Laravel这个dotNET开发者开发出来的PHP框架,居然最受欢迎,真是讽刺呀,呵呵.
反而是鸟哥这种资深C+PHP开发者开发的Yaf不受待见.
看来宣传做的还是不到位呀,让鼓吹优雅性能却慢成狗的Laravel上位了,PHP7好不容易提升的性能,一夜回到解放前.
不过Laravel这种依赖composer部署的框架,对只有FTP权限的虚拟主机(空间)支持不好,完全把PHP虚拟主机市场忽略了,简直就是跟PHP的初衷背道而驰.